000878259 520__ $$aDifferential cross sections have been extracted from exclusive and kinematically complete high-statistics measurements of quasifree polarized →np scattering performed in the energy region of the d∗(2380) dibaryon resonance covering the range of beam energies Tn=0.98−1.29 GeV (√s=2.32−2.44 GeV). The experiment was carried out with the WASA-at-COSY setup having a polarized deuteron beam impinged on the hydrogen pellet target and utilizing the quasifree process dp→np+pspectator. In this way the np differential cross section σ(Θ) was measured over a large angular range. The obtained angular distributions complement the corresponding analyzing power Ay(Θ) measurements published previously. A SAID partial-wave analysis incorporating the new data strengthens the finding of a resonance pole in the coupled 3D3−3G3 waves.
